Pull to refresh
13
0
Aleksandr Vengrovskyi @alexVengrovsk

User

Send message
В самой нижней части статьи (там, где отображается количество просмотров и т.п.) есть ссылка «Steve Perkins»
Просто Spring это не игрушка на 20 минут. Это, безусловно, сложный инструмент, но одновременно и очень мощный, с огромными возможностями. Ведь на Boeing тоже не учат летать за 20 минут
Намерения у разработчиков Spring Boot довольно благие, но как показали комментарии разработчиков на разнообразных форумах, подтвержденное и Вашим комментарием, его основной проблемой является высокая сложность кастомизации, особенно после создания проекта. Очевидно вызвана такая ситуация отсутствием наглядности, ведь фактически весь процесс конфигурации спрятан так сказать «под капот».
Возможно в будущем появится более детальная информация по принципам работы данного инструмента, руководства и примеры решения сложных проблем разработки, что сможет исправить существующие сегодня недостатки.
Не такие резкие, но близкие по сути выводы можно сделать исходя из следующего материала (слайды 39 — 43). Как продемонстрировано там, более «молодые» фреймворки получили более высокие оценки, чем Spring, или очень плотно к нему приблизились. Кроме этого, достаточно интересные результаты представлены тут.
Нужно еще принять во внимание ориентацию автора на тенденции среди западных (американских) разрабочиков
Спасибо за комментарий. Старое доброе правило работает: «Если сомневаешься, то смотри стандартную документацию»
You are right! But in this article this source code is not a tutorial of using Selector, it is an example of wrong desigh approach. That is why before this code I wrote: «Это неэффективно и может негативно сказаться на дизайне программы. Например:». The translation of this phrase is — «It isn't effective and can have a negative impact on app design. For example:»

Information

Rating
Does not participate
Registered
Activity